What Are We Comparing?
Artlist
Create professional videos with AI-powered tools and royalty-free assets. Generate custom videos, images, and voiceovers while accessing unlimited music, sound effects, and stock footage in one platform.
Artlist is a comprehensive creative platform that combines advanced AI tools with the world's largest library of royalty-free music, sound effects, and stock footage. The platform offers AI video generation (text-to-video and image-to-video), AI image creation and editing, and professional voiceover tools including voice cloning and voice-to-voice transformation. All AI models are powered by the latest technology to deliver up to 4K video quality and studio-grade audio. Designed specifically for video creators, marketers, and content professionals, Artlist provides universal licensing that covers worldwide commercial use across unlimited projects. The platform features seamless integration of AI tools with creative assets, allowing users to generate custom content and enhance it with high-quality music and effects. Business plans include team collaboration features, multi-user access, and enterprise-grade licensing for organizations with 50+ employees. What sets Artlist apart is its all-in-one approach, eliminating the need for multiple subscriptions while ensuring legal safety with pre-cleared, royalty-free content. Kling AI
Chinese AI video generator rivaling Sora with impressive motion, physics, and cinematic quality. Generates up to 2-minute videos.
Kling AI by Kuaishou is one of the most capable AI video generators available. It produces high-quality videos up to 2 minutes long with realistic motion, physics simulation, and cinematic quality.
